I have 1988 johnson 90 hp with a possible starter solnoid issue.
On the first start up of the season , nothing happened when I turned the key, dead. No click sound , nothing. The battery is strong and everything else powers up . I jumped the large leads on the started solnoid and the engine turned over. I checked the solnoid fuse to the control panel and it was OK. Next I put 12 volts accross the small leads on the solnoid and the motor turned over, but the motor continued to turn over after I removed the power. The motor continued to turn over even when I turned the key off. The only way to stop the motor was to disconnect the battery????
After about 30 seconds of letting things cool down I heard a clink from the engine, probably the sticky solnoid resetting.
With the key in the off position , I started to reconnect the battery and as soon as I touched the positive cable lead to the battery the engine began to turn over???? After a couple of tries I was able to connect the battery cable without the starter engaging.
The next time I used the key and it worked ,but again the engine would not stop turning over when the key was turned off.
Does this sound like a solnoid or starter switch(key) issue????
